Single Source Publishing - Popular Tools

Popular Tools

The following are commonly used as end-step publishing frameworks that support transformations to multiple formats.

  • Apache Forrest
Based on the earlier Cocoon, Forrest can aggregate multiple sources as well as serving multiple targets.
  • Apache Cocoon
An early example of pipelined processing and a framework for XSLT, Cocoon is still widely used.

The following are applications for designing and structuring multi-format output based on a single source.

  • Technical Communication Suite
Adobe® Technical Communication Suite 3 is a complete single-source authoring toolkit with multichannel, multidevice publishing capabilities. Develop standards-compliant content with Adobe FrameMaker® 10 software, publish in various formats with Adobe RoboHelp® 9 software and Adobe Captivate® 5 workflows, collaborate with reviewable PDF files, incorporate images using Adobe Photoshop® CS5, and add demos and simulations using Adobe Captivate 5.
  • Altova StyleVision
Graphical stylesheet designer used for creating template-based designs for XML, XBRL, and database output to HTML, RTF, PDF, Office Open XML, and Authentic e-Forms
  • Arbortext dynamic information delivery system
Graphical authoring tool, stylesheet designer, and publishing engine used for creating template-based designs for XML, SGML (and other input sources) automatically to HTML, RTF, PDF, text, or any other XML-based output format for further compilation (CHM, eBook, XSLT, etc.)]
  • Alchemy Single source editing system with InDesign, MSWord and XML/text input and InDesign, XHTML, MSWord, mobile platform, PD, EPS and jpg exports. Online editing tool for InDesign that simultaneously updates all publishing channels upon editing. Used within corporate reporting, magazines, product collateral and not for profit markets. Alchemy can be used with InDesignServer or its own rendering engine.
  • Author-it an end-to-end platform for single source publishing, with open APIs for customization and integration. Cloud based and On-Premise. Includes rich editor, component CMS (built on MS SQL Server), multi-channel publishing, translation management, online Review in one interface. Author-it publishing templates can be based on XSL or easily modified standard MS Office templates for Word, PDF, and PowerPoint. Outputs include Word, PDF, PowerPoint, various Help formats, online XHTML, Web CMSs, DITA, XML, Adobe Flash, Adobe InDesign, Adobe Framemaker, SharePoint sites, mobile devices, and dynamic online publishing.
  • DocBook as the base language for a variety of tools such as Oxygen XML Editor or XML Mind. Although GNU Emacs has excellent support for DocBook XML syntax highlighting and is the choice editor of many.
  • ComponentOne Doc-To-Help is an authoring, management, and publishing tool. It allows users to write in Microsoft Word or its own built-in editor and produce outputs for Web, desktop, mobile device, and print use. Doc-To-Help is used mostly for technical communication, policy and procedure publishing, and training materials.
  • MadCap Flare Authoring tool for high-end digital print and online help
Help authoring tool, stylesheet designer, and publishing engine used for creating user manuals, knowledge bases and online help Technical Communication.
  • Scenari is an open source software suite to design XML publishing chains, with intensive transclusion management.
